Overview
The OVC 200BRFTLH ball valve is a brass construction manual shut-off valve built for industrial and commercial plumbing applications. With a 250 PSI working operating gauge (WOG) and 250 PSI water service pressure (WSP) rating, this valve delivers durable performance in demanding fluid-control environments. The 3/4″ port diameter accommodates standard piping configurations, making it a versatile choice for maintenance teams and system integrators.
